Sarna Population - Shahdol, Madhya Pradesh

Sarna is a medium size village located in Sohagpur Tehsil of Shahdol district, Madhya Pradesh with total 167 families residing. The Sarna village has population of 645 of which 340 are males while 305 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sarna village population of children with age 0-6 is 113 which makes up 17.52 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sarna village is 897 which is lower than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Sarna as per census is 712, lower than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Sarna village has lower liter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Sarna village was 58.46 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Sarna Male literacy stands at 68.98 % while female literacy rate was 47.29 %.

Caste Factor

In Sarna village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 65.27 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 0.16 % of total population in Sarna village.

Work Profile

In Sarna village out of total population, 333 were engaged in work activities. 16.82 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 83.18 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 333 workers engaged in Main Work, 16 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
